Full Job Description
Overview

Abile Group has an exciting and challenging opportunity for a Citrix Software Virtualization Engineer on a 10 year contract providing User Facing and Data Center Services supporting an Intelligence Community customer. All the personnel on the team will work together to support innovative design, engineering, procurement, implementation, operations, sustainment and disposal of user facing and data center information technology (IT) services on multiple networks and security domains, at multiple locations worldwide, to support the IC mission.

 

The right candidate will possess the below skills and qualifications and be ready to handle all responsibilities independently and professionally.

Responsibilities
  • Development of Virtualized Packages for Mission Baseline Applications.
    • Applications will be consumed both by VDI sessions and thick clients.
    • Applications include those with plugins and advanced graphics requirements.
  • Works with application testers and mission SME's to validate mission application behavior.
  • Incorporates any required sequencing changes into the app sequencing process.
  • Identifies facets of user application settings (registry, AppData, etc.) that need to be persisted across sessions in a non-persistent VDI environment.
  • Identifies automation opportunities for application sequencing and works with the engineering team to streamline the sequencing process for mission applications, once established.
  • Assists the virtualization team and VDI team with application delivery infrastructure configuration, as needed.
  • Improves backup/Disaster Recovery and Continuity of Operations.
  • Articulates knowledge, discoveries, designs, etc. rapidly and concisely in written detailed designs, tests plans and test cases, implementation plans, operational guides, and training guides under project management time and cost-constrained deadlines.
  • Performs work without appreciable direction and exercises considerable latitude in the determination of technical objectives of assignments.
  • Works with VMware software defined data center products and tools for troubleshooting and performance tuning.
  • Analyzes, tests, and applies regular security patches and software update as required.
  • Creates and maintains technical documentation and provide training to other team members.
  • Incident resolution and fulfillment of software requests.
  • Performs all other work as assigned.
Qualifications

Clearance Required: TS/SCI with ability to obtain a CI Poly.

 

Degree and Years of Experience: Bachelor's Degree and 5+ years of experience with Systems Administration/Virtualization. (Additional Education, Training, Certifications or Work Experience can be substituted in lieu of degree or work experience).

  • 3+ years of experience with VDI technologies, including VMware Horizon, Citrix Virtual Apps and Desktops, or Microsoft Remote Desktop Services.
  • 2+ years of experience with Citrix XenApp or comparable application virtualization technology (Microsoft App-V, FlexApp, App Volumes, etc).
